Troop 451 is chartered by Westminster Presbyterian Church in southwest Durham, North Carolina and is home to 100 Boy Scouts.  More than 130 of our scouts have earned Eagle.  If you're interested in joining, check out the New Scouts page to see what's required, the Youth Protection page to see how the Troop keeps its youth members safe, the Past Events page to find out what the Troop's been up to, and then contact the Troop.  You can find all needed membership and medical forms on the Links and Forms page.  Troop 451 is also linked to Cub Scout Pack 451.

Troop Meetings for scouts are held every Tuesday night from 7:30 to 9:00pm at the Calhoon Cabin at Westminster Presbyterian Church.  The first Tuesday of each month is only for the parent and adult volunteer's Committee meeting.
